Kubernetes Config File Location, This includes: Using a kubeconfig file Supplying credentials Exec plugins Implicitly Learn how to integrate KubeLinter with Wazuh to give security and platform teams centralized visibility into Kubernetes misconfigurations. These essential files define Learn how to identify which kubeconfig file your Kubernetes cluster is currently using. It is typically stored in a default location, but you can edit it directly using a text editor or manage it using Question: But is there a way to get the kubeconfig path/file details from the kubectl which one being currently used? Yes, you can run any kubectl command with verbose level 6+ to The admin. Understand config locations and manage access contexts effectively. Components in a Kubernetes cluster Create a configuration file named multi-cluster-config under the root directory to describe three clusters, three users, and their three contexts. kube/config is the What is a Kubeconfig file? Kubeconfig are YAML files that configure Kubectl, the default Kubernetes client tool. It contains configuration information for accessing Kubernetes clusters. Read more. kube/config But is there a way to Wrap up The kubeconfig file is the default way to authenticate to a Kubernetes cluster. The default location of the Kubeconfig The kubeconfig file is a critical component for interacting with Kubernetes clusters using kubectl. It can be a little cryptic because of the embedded VMware Cloud Foundation (VCF) - The simplest path to hybrid cloud that delivers consistent, secure and agile cloud infrastructure. Learn where to find kubeconfig on any system, how to manage multiple configs, and best practices for secure Kubernetes cluster access. It operates as an agentic When I'm using kubectl on top of Kubernetes. To specify a different kubeconfig file location, use the `KUBECONFIG` environment variable When you use kubectl, it uses the information in the kubeconfig file to connect to the kubernetes cluster API. View the File Contents: Once the file is . Last modified June 16, 2021 at 5:57 PM PST: Remove exec permission on Conclusion The kubeconfig file is a critical component for interacting with Kubernetes clusters using kubectl. Organizing Cluster Access Using kubeconfig Files Use kubeconfig files to organize information about clusters, users, namespaces, and In this blog, you’ll learn what a Kubeconfig file is and how to create and use one to connect to a Kubernetes cluster with hands-on examples. conf under the In this article, we will discuss everything about a Kubernetes Configuration file - what a configuration file is? Parts of the configuration file, The Kubeconfig file is typically located in the ~/. Find the default Kubeconfig (. Using kubeadm init initializes the control plane with default configuration options. To specify a different kubeconfig file location, use the `KUBECONFIG` environment variable Resources that Kubernetes provides for configuring Pods. The file is named as admin. It is typically stored in a default location, but you can edit it directly using a text editor or Kubernetes Configuration File is the main tool for creating and configuring components in Kubernetes. Is there a way to see what default values/configuration it will use for the control plane, how can I view The default location is ~/. kube/config, but the file location may vary depending on your system configuration or if you have specified a different location. Claude Code is Anthropic’s AI-powered CLI tool that reads your codebase, edits files, runs commands, and manages git workflows directly from the terminal. As we know, that ~/. kube/config) file location on Linux, Windows, and Mac. I can view contents of KUBECONFIG file like this: $ kubectl config view Is there any way I can find By understanding the structure and contents of the Kubeconfig file, Kubernetes administrators and developers can effectively manage and leverage the In this blog, we will see about Kubernetes configuration files and their location. kube/config directory on the user's local machine or the system where the Kubernetes client is installed. conf file contains the cluster endpoint, and credentials to operate Kubernetes as an admin. However, The Kubernetes provider can get its configuration in two ways: Explicitly by supplying attributes to the provider block. Includes paths for Docker Desktop, Minikube, K3s, and Kind. API Server API Server is a component of Kubernetes that acts as I understand kubectl gets the kubeconfig file in the order command line option --kubeconfig environment variable KUBECONFIG= default path ~/. nwv, kwz, adk, brr, mqi, ffx, lqo, zxm, dqh, ekq, eih, ghp, tnu, ikc, azx,